question 9 (5 points) listen what vertical line (v) and horizontal line (h) intersect at point a? a) v: ( x = -6 ); h: ( y = -4 ) b) v: ( y = -6 ); h: ( x = -4 ) c) v: ( x = -4 ); h: ( y = -6 ) d) v: ( y = -4 ); h: ( x = -6 )
Step1: Identify coordinates of point A
From the graph, point A is at \( x = -6 \) (since it's on the vertical line where \( x \) is -6) and \( y = -4 \) (on the horizontal line where \( y \) is -4).
Step2: Recall vertical and horizontal lines
A vertical line has the equation \( x = a \) (constant \( x \)-value), and a horizontal line has the equation \( y = b \) (constant \( y \)-value). For point A (\( x=-6, y = -4 \)), the vertical line is \( x=-6 \) (since \( x \) is constant) and the horizontal line is \( y=-4 \) (since \( y \) is constant).
Step3: Match with options
Option A: V: \( x = -6 \); H: \( y = -4 \) matches our findings. Other options have incorrect equations for vertical/horizontal lines (e.g., vertical lines can't be in terms of \( y \), horizontal lines can't be in terms of \( x \) as in options B, D, and C has wrong \( x,y \) values).
